Right folks. Interesting note here. As a couple of folk on here already know i travelled hours today all the way to Orpington, London to fetch SaxoMark's Mk1 Mauritius VTR. My ex, who happens to still be a very good friend has bought it and it's basically a small project. The body's lovely on it. Better than mine infact. And the car overall feel's alot smoother to drive than mine. But it will need a new clutch soon by the feel of it and the twin VTS fan setup need's some sorting out. The heater's are also bollock's haha. So that will need sorting.
Other than that, it's a nice car and drove back from London fine :y: The VTR number plate is getting transfered on to my car as Toyah has her own private plate too :) I'll let some pic's do the talking :y: 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() The Spec... Exterior: Mint White Vts alloys with brand new 195/45/15 Nankangs Colour Coded Grill MK2 Rear Lights Streamline carbon wing mirror caps Professionally debagded boot Citroen Sport door bagdes Smoked fogs Widemouthed front bumper De-wiped Rear Tinted rear windows French pressed plates Toad Alarm 206 gti aerial Smoked side repeaters Engine: Heatwrapped raceland 4-2-1 manifold Omp upper strut brace Omp lower strut brace Bmc induction kit with Samco hoses Samco Radiator Hoses Brand new Nissens Radiator Vts twin fans Piper 3'' Backbox with S/S race pipe and magnex de-cat pipe. White rocker cover 106 custom bonnet struts Brakes + Suspension: 306 Gti-6 brakes (283mm) Spax Rear dampers Rear torsion bar lowered professionaly by 50mm front on Spax Springs (50mm) 23mm Master cylinder Exact front braided brake hoses. Interior: Vts interior with doorcards. Plasma dials Compbrake quickshift with sparco gear knob 106 S2 rallye carpet in blue Hertz components Sony Amp Citroen Sport pedals |
